Friday briefing: Fears that Iranian missile brought down airliner


Intelligence sources have told the Guardian that it appeared two surface-to-air missiles targeted Ukraine International Airlines Flight 752, killing all 176 people onboard. The Canadian PM, Justin Trudeau, said: “We have intelligence, including from our allies and own intelligence, that the plane was shot down by Iranian surface-to-air missiles.
